Take the New Year's Day plunge in Bayview or Sanders Beach

| December 3, 2021 1:00 AM

Vicky Richardson is issuing the call for fearless people to join the Polar Bear Plunge at 10 a.m. Jan. 1 at the public boat launch in Bayview.

Eleven came out last year, including kids and a father and son from Spirit Lake, and she is hoping for “49 or so” to come out on Jan. 1

“We have more crazies there this year,” the Bayview woman said.

The temperature of Lake Pend Oreille is expected to be about 35 to 40 degrees.

In Coeur d’Alene, the traditional Polar Bear Plunge will once again be at noon on New Year’s Day when hundreds, young and old, will rush into Lake Coeur d’Alene, dive under, and run out screaming.
